The Bounty

Over the holidays I ran a Star Wars adventure for my family using the D6 system. Here are some pictures from the game.

The heroes received their orders from the rebel Alliance: travel to a planet and rescue a local rebel leader there who had drawn a little too much attention. They would pose as traders and be contacted by another member of the cell with info about the leader.

The leader was hiding out in a set of caves outside of town. The heroes had to make their way there while avoiding Imperial Scouts who were also looking for the hideout. The party chose to sneak up close and keep an eye on the scouts. When they had passed by the area, the heroes moved in and rescued the leader.

When they got back to town, the PCs discovered that their ship was being watched by the Imperials. Sabine wren snuck off to set up some explosives to create a distraction.

After an intense firefight, the heroes made it back to their ship and escaped.
